All right, here’s a little about me.  I was born and raised in Iowa on a small acreage in the country side.  Between bouts of manual labor involving the maintenance of various vegetable matter or the construction of habitation I spent much of my time with my nose in a book, or out imagining myself a rebel soldier in the forests of some alien moon.  I filled my head with all the Sci-Fi TV shows I could watch in the 80s along with a fascination for astronomy and space exploration.  By the time I reached middle school I added an avid interest in history and computer technology to the mix.

I wrote my first story in 5th grade, and it was the beginning of a long relationship between me and reams of paper.  By the time I reached high school I’d written dozens of stories and had begun laying down the foundation for the novels I would soon start writing.  As a Sophomore I started work on what could be considered a rough draft of The Blerenstian War, and I spent the next two years building up the characters and universe before culminating in the writing of Forgotten Battles, my first complete novel, by the end of my Senior year in high school.  The Dagger’s Point soon followed in my first years of college before I succumbed to the need to actually study so I could get my degree in Computer Engineering.

After leaving college I began working on a The Blerenstian war as I moved into the working world.  I wrote most of the novel while I lived in Connecticut, before I moved to Boston.  Through my years in Boston I’ve worked on several stories, and I hope to bring them to fruition in the coming years.

From Boston, I moved to Japan for a bit over a year, and had a great opportunity to explore life in a more alien environment, not that Japan is really another world, but it was a wonderful experience.  It was here I was able to meet my wife and begin another new chapter to my life.

After another few years in Boston, I’ve arrived in Oregon, with a new job and a hope to delve back into my writing projects.  I hope you have taken a chance to read my stories here and have enjoyed them.  Look forward to more in the future and thanks for reading!
